WebAccording the table 720.94 kJ is required to raise 1 kg of water from 0 o C to saturation temperature 170 o C. The heat energy (enthalpy of evaporation) needed at 7 bar g to vaporize the water to steam is actually less than required at atmospheric pressure. The specific enthalpy of vaporization decreases with steam pressure.
